  • Interactive Brain Activity: Review and Progress on EEG-Based Hyperscanning in Social Interactions.Difei Liu, Shen Liu, Xiaoming Liu, Chong Zhang, Aosika Li, Chenggong Jin, Yijun Chen, Hangwei Wang & Xiaochu Zhang - 2018 - Frontiers in Psychology 9.
    When individuals interact with others, perceived information is transmitted among their brains. The EEG-based hyperscanning technique, which provides an approach to explore dynamic brain activities between two or more interactive individuals and their underlying neural mechanisms, has been applied to study different aspects of social interactions since 2010. Recently there has been an increase in research on EEG-based hyperscanning of social interactions.   • Is neural entrainment to rhythms the basis of social bonding through music?Jessica A. Grahn, Anna-Katharina R. Bauer & Anna Zamm - 2021 - Behavioral and Brain Sciences 44.
    Music uses the evolutionarily unique temporal sensitivity of the auditory system and its tight coupling to the motor system to create a common neurophysiological clock between individuals that facilitates action coordination. We propose that this shared common clock arises from entrainment to musical rhythms, the process by which partners' brains and bodies become temporally aligned to the same rhythmic pulse.
